Google has started rolling out an update to its Search app (version 3.4) that adds some features, such as new reminders, a centralised list of nicknames, and more.

Now, Android Police, after a teardown of the Google Search app, lists some other features that appear in the strings of code; though none of these features are yet accessible by users of the updated Google Search v3.4 app.

Firstly, the site claims that the Google Search app teardown reveals a new card that will show images shared by friends on Google+. The site notes that some string of codes indicate that the 'shared Google+ images by friends' are linked to a location and will only appear when a user searches for a particular location or while travelling to a certain place. The site also claims that the yet-to-be-rolled-out cards for shared Google+ images from friends will include a +1 and an email button at the bottom.

Another future Google Search feature tipped by the teardown of the app points to media controls in Google Now. The alleged media controls feature in the Google Now is said to be included for Google Play Music app only and is said to appear when a user plays music via Google's Play Music app.

Other additions expected in the next update to Goole Search include real-timer integration, more detailed card for travel reservations, more elaborate sporting events cards, hotword detection settings and nearby products card.

The update to Google Search (version 3.4) also added the 'Parking location' card to Google Now on Thursday. However, the card has not been rolled-out to the Google Play store. The update brought the ability to automatically detect where users have parked their cars, and find the approximate location later, displayed in the parking location card on Google Now.

It's worth noting that the Google Search update (version 3.4) has not reached Google Play India yet and the listing is showing April 30 as the last update for the app.

Notably, Google has also started rolling out updates to its Play Music and Play Games apps (once again, the updated apps have not yet rolled out to India). The Google Play Music app (version 5.5.1509O.1140258) now lets users edit playlists from directly within the app, and the ability to share those playlists after making them public. The Play Games app (version 1.6.07) brings a new and improved slide-out navigation bar, gift notifications, and the grouping of matches and requests in the new Inbox.

In March, Google, after the roll-out of song recognition feature in the Google Search app for Android, added voice command for playing music.
